Five Reasons to Choose a Women-Owned B2B Content Marketing Agency

Supplier diversity is a moral imperative—but it also brings many benefits to the bottom line. Here are some key advantages of working with a certified Women-Owned Small Business as your B2B content marketing agency partner:

1. Tax Incentives

The federal government provides tax incentives1 for companies working with a woman-owned business. This also includes reduced tax liability for projects funded with federal or state grants or loans when your supplier meets the diversity requirements. In addition, some states offer similar tax incentives.

2. Lower Operating Costs

Hackett Group research shows that procurement organizations working with a diverse supplier base also had lower overall operating costs and spent 20% less on their buying operations.

3. Commitment to Diversity, Inclusion, and Economic Development

Women-owned businesses are one of the fastest-growing sectors of our economy.2 By working with a WBENC-certified business, your company demonstrates its commitment to diversity and to advancing economic development in the communities where you operate. You will be supporting the continued growth of small businesses in our economy. And your company can showcase a diverse supplier base, which has multiple benefits3 for your organization, both internally and externally.

4. Increased Productivity and Innovation

Working with wonder women has its benefits. Many women-owned businesses focus on delivering exceptional work quality, creativity, efficiency, and customer service in order to differentiate themselves.4 WBENC businesses tend to be small to mid-sized, and offer more agility than larger companies. How does this benefit you? You may experience faster turnaround times, increased responsiveness, and an innovation mindset—all of which can increase your business’s productivity and profitability.

5. Help Your Company Achieve Its Supplier Diversity Goals

Supplier diversity has always been a best practice; now more than ever it’s at the forefront for global corporations.
